About Aparajeyo Tarunno
Aparajeyo Tarunno (Unlocking Youth Potential - UYP) is a youth-led initiative working to develop leadership, creativity, and advocacy skills among young people. The program focuses on increasing awareness about Sexual and Reproductive Health and Rights (SRHR) and empowering youth to become change-makers in their communities.
Through schools, communities, youth networks, and innovation programs, young people are trained to advocate for health, gender equality, and social inclusion across Bangladesh.

RHSTEP Alor Dhara Pathshala, Aparajeyo Tarunno Gaibandha Organizes Networking Workshop on Mental Health, Self-Awareness and Communication Skills
On 24 May 2026, RHSTEP Alor Dhara Pathshala, Aparajeyo Tarunno Gaibandha Center successfully organized “Networking Workshop - 01” featuring interactive sessions on mental health, self-awareness, gender sensitivity, and effective communication. Students actively participated in discussions and creative activities, expressing their thoughts through visual representations, promoting awareness, creativity, and positive youth development.

RHSTEP UYP Mymensingh and Chandrabati Film Society Organized “Surer Kobitay Rabindra–Nazrul Bandona 2026” Cultural Program
On 24 May 2026, Chandrabati Film Society in collaboration with RHSTEP – UYP Mymensingh organized a cultural and discussion program titled “Surer Kobitay Rabindra–Nazrul Bandona 2026” to mark the 165th and 127th birth anniversaries of Rabindranath Tagore and Kazi Nazrul Islam. The event celebrated Bengali cultural heritage, human values, and youth creativity through discussions, music, poetry recitations, and active participation of young artists.

RHSTEP Aparajeyo Tarunno Chattogram Center Hosts Awareness Event on Disability-Inclusive Health as a Right for All
RHSTEP Aparajeyo Tarunno Chattogram Center organized an awareness event titled “Disability-Inclusive Health: A Right for All” on 23 May 2026. The program emphasized equal healthcare access for persons with disabilities, addressing barriers such as infrastructure gaps, lack of information, and social stigma, while highlighting the importance of inclusive health systems and collective efforts from government, NGOs, and communities.

Alor Dhara Pathshala, Aparajeyo Tarunno Gaibandha Center Organizes SRHR Dialogue on Inclusive Participation of Marginalized Communities
RHSTEP Alor Dhara Pathshala, Aparajeyo Tarunno Gaibandha Center organized a dialogue session on 23 May 2026 titled “Ensure Active Participation of Marginalized Groups in Health and SRHR Dialogue and Action-01.” The program aimed to promote inclusive participation of marginalized communities in sexual and reproductive health and rights (SRHR) policy discussions, emphasizing equality, access to health rights, and building a just and inclusive society.

UYP Mymensingh Conducts SRHR Awareness Program to Promote Adolescent Health and Leadership at Bihari Camp, Mymensingh
UYP – Aparajeyo Tarunnya, Mymensingh Unit organized its third SRHR Awareness Program at the Bihari Camp, Mymensingh on 14 May 2026. The event engaged adolescents in discussions on puberty, reproductive health, nutrition, friendship, child marriage prevention, and leadership development through interactive sessions, quizzes, and cultural performances.
